Systems Analyst / IT Support Specialist – Position Summary
We are seeking a Systems Analyst / IT Support Specialist to provide application support and Help Desk support for business-critical systems and end users. This role serves as a Subject Matter Expert (SME) for software applications, ERP systems, engineering software, access control systems, Microsoft technologies, and general IT support.
The ideal candidate will provide technical assistance to office and production employees while helping maintain, improve, and support company software applications and technology systems.
Systems Analyst / IT Support Specialist – Essential Duties & Responsibilities
• Provide Tier 1 Help Desk support to employees
• Troubleshoot hardware, software, printer, network, and user-access issues
• Deliver remote and onsite technical support
• Support Microsoft Office and Microsoft 365 applications
• Manage user accounts and permissions within Active Directory
• Maintain application documentation and support materials
• Assist with software updates, upgrades, and system implementations
• Support ERP and other business software applications
• Work with software vendors to resolve technical issues
• Assist with software licensing and application management
• Create and maintain reports within business systems
• Document support requests and resolutions
• Identify opportunities to improve system functionality and efficiency
• Collaborate with internal teams to support business operations
• Assist with IT projects and technology initiatives
